Sattva, Blackstone files papers for REIT with plan to raise up to Rs 7,500 cr
Sattva Group and Blackstone are planning to launch a real estate investment trust (REIT) in India, aiming to raise up to Rs 7,500 crore from the initial public offering (IPO), according to a report by Economic Times.
The report, which cites unnamed sources, noted that the REIT, to be named A REIS, will be launched by mid-2024 if the market conditions are favorable.
The joint venture (JV) partners are planning to apply to the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I) for the REIT IPO in the coming weeks.
The report further stated that the JV is planning to launch the REIT with a portfolio of four commercial and office buildings in Bengaluru and Mumbai, which are already operational and generate income.
The report also noted that the JV partners are planning to invest a total of Rs 10,000 crore in the REIT over the next five years, acquiring more properties and developing new projects.
The move comes as several other companies, including Magritte, a joint venture between IVR and an affiliate of Global RE, are also planning to launch REITs in India.

How Kannada actress Ranya Rao allegedly smuggled 14 kg of gold in biggest ever seizure at Bengaluru airport
Kannada actress Ranya Rao is allegedly involved in the biggest-ever gold smuggling case at Bengaluru airport, with officials seizing 14 kg of the precious metal, as per a report by Times of India. The report, which cites officials, noted that the gold was concealed in the bottom portion of two large-sized suitcases.
The report further stated that the actress, who has acted in about 10 films in Telugu, Kannada, and Malayalam, arrived at the airport on Monday in an Air France flight from Paris.
During the scanning of her luggage, officials got suspicious and decided to carry out a physical examination of her suitcases.
On opening the suitcases, officials were stunned to find two metal sheets, each weighing about 7 kg, in the bottom portion of both the suitcases.
The report noted that the actress got flustered when officials questioned her about the sheets. On further inquiry, officials discovered that the sheets were made of gold.
The report stated that the gold was valued at about Rs 8.4 crore.
The actress has been booked under relevant sections of the Customs Act, 1962, and is currently being questioned by customs officials.
The report noted that the case is being investigated by the Air Intelligence Unit (AIU) of the Customs department.
